<title>partitions: read whole sector with EFI GPT header</title>

The size of EFI GPT header is not static, but whole sector is
allocated for the header. The HeaderSize field must be greater
than 92 (= sizeof(struct gpt_header) and must be less than or
equal to the logical block size.

It means we have to read whole sector with the header, because the
header crc32 checksum is calculated according to HeaderSize.

For more details see UEFI standard (version 2.3, May 2009):
  - 5.3.1 GUID Format overview, page 93
  - Table 13. GUID Partition Table Header, page 96

<title>partitions: use sector size for EFI GPT</title>

Currently, kernel uses strictly 512-byte sectors for EFI GPT parsing.
That's wrong.

UEFI standard (version 2.3, May 2009, 5.3.1 GUID Format overview, page
95) defines that LBA is always based on the logical block size. It
means bdev_logical_block_size() (aka BLKSSZGET) for Linux.

This patch removes static sector size from EFI GPT parser.

The problem is reproducible with the latest GNU Parted:

 # modprobe scsi_debug dev_size_mb=50 sector_size=4096

  # ./parted /dev/sdb print
  Model: Linux scsi_debug (scsi)
  Disk /dev/sdb: 52.4MB
  Sector size (logical/physical): 4096B/4096B
  Partition Table: gpt

  Number  Start   End     Size    File system  Name     Flags
   1      24.6kB  3002kB  2978kB               primary
   2      3002kB  6001kB  2998kB               primary
   3      6001kB  9003kB  3002kB               primary

  # blockdev --rereadpt /dev/sdb
  # dmesg | tail -1
   sdb: unknown partition table      &lt;---- !!!

with this patch:

  # blockdev --rereadpt /dev/sdb
  # dmesg | tail -1
   sdb: sdb1 sdb2 sdb3

While SSDs track block usage on a per-sector basis, RAID arrays often
have allocation blocks that are bigger.  Allow the discard granularity
and alignment to be set and teach the topology stacking logic how to
handle them.

Commit a9327cac440be4d8333bba975cbbf76045096275 added seperate read
and write statistics of in_flight requests. And exported the number
of read and write requests in progress seperately through sysfs.

But  Corrado Zoccolo &lt;czoccolo@gmail.com&gt; reported getting strange
output from "iostat -kx 2". Global values for service time and
utilization were garbage. For interval values, utilization was always
100%, and service time is higher than normal.

So this was reverted by commit 0f78ab9899e9d6acb09d5465def618704255963b

The problem was in part_round_stats_single(), I missed the following:
        if (now == part-&gt;stamp)
                return;

-       if (part-&gt;in_flight) {
+       if (part_in_flight(part)) {
                __part_stat_add(cpu, part, time_in_queue,
                                part_in_flight(part) * (now - part-&gt;stamp));
                __part_stat_add(cpu, part, io_ticks, (now - part-&gt;stamp));

With this chunk included, the reported regression gets fixed.

Currently, there is a single in_flight counter measuring the number of
requests in the request_queue. But some monitoring tools would like to
know how many read requests and write requests are in progress. Split the
current in_flight counter into two seperate counters for read and write.

This information is exported as a sysfs attribute, as changing the
currently available stat files would break the existing tools.
